Re: How do I drop all tables in Oracle Schema?
The quickest way tp drop all objects within a schema is to drop the schema and recreate it afterwards.
If you only want to drop all the tables create a drop script from the data dictionary and run it.
Views, procedures, functions, and all other inter-schema references will all become invalid.
